首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何过滤pandas数据框中的小写行和小写单词?

在pandas数据框中过滤小写行和小写单词可以通过以下步骤实现:

  1. 导入pandas库并读取数据框:
代码语言:txt
复制
import pandas as pd

# 读取数据框
df = pd.read_csv('data.csv')
  1. 创建一个布尔索引,用于标识小写行和小写单词:
代码语言:txt
复制
# 判断每行是否全为小写
lowercase_rows = df.apply(lambda row: row.str.islower().all(), axis=1)

# 判断每个单词是否为小写
lowercase_words = df.applymap(lambda x: isinstance(x, str) and x.islower())
  1. 使用布尔索引过滤数据框:
代码语言:txt
复制
# 过滤小写行
filtered_rows = df[~lowercase_rows]

# 过滤小写单词
filtered_words = df[~lowercase_words]
  1. 打印过滤后的结果:
代码语言:txt
复制
print("过滤小写行后的数据框:")
print(filtered_rows)

print("过滤小写单词后的数据框:")
print(filtered_words)

以上代码将根据数据框中的每行和每个单词是否为小写,创建布尔索引来过滤数据框。最后,打印出过滤后的结果。

注意:以上代码仅提供了过滤小写行和小写单词的方法,具体应用场景和推荐的腾讯云产品需要根据实际需求和数据情况进行选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

13分42秒

个推TechDay | 个推透明存储优化实践

1.4K
领券